CAD to Manufacturing Drafter / Detailer (Structural Steel Frames & Architectural Metalwork)
Expanding steelwork and metalwork fabrication business have a new role for a CAD to Manufacturing Drafter/Detailer to turn design/structural CAD information into fabrication-ready drawings and clear workshop instructions.
The work spans structural steel frames as well as a wide variety of architectural and miscellaneous metalwork and will involve elements of design.
The Role (Key Responsibilities):
Produce accurate fabrication/manufacturing drawings from structural/architectural drawings and project information.
Detail structural steelwork (frames, beams/columns, plates/brackets, connections/cleats as required) and architectural metalwork (stairs, balustrades/handrails, balconies, feature metalwork).
Create full fabrication packs: GA drawings, part drawings, assembly drawings, BOMs/material lists, cut lists, hole schedules and part numbering.
Add workshop-ready information including weld symbols, bolt specs, tolerances, finishes/coatings and assembly/installation notes.
Produce or support CNC/laser/plasma-ready DXF outputs where required, working with production/CNC colleagues to ensure files are correct.
Liaise with project managers, engineers, and the shop floor to resolve technical queries, reduce rework, and ensure designs are buildable.
Maintain drawing revisions/document control and issue-for-manufacture (IFM) updates promptly.
What We're Looking For (Essential):
Proven experience producing fabrication/manufacturing drawings in a steel/metalwork environment (typically 2-5+ years).
Strong CAD skills.
Good understanding of fabrication processes (welding, cutting, drilling, folding), tolerancing, and practical build constraints.
High attention to detail, good communication, and the ability to manage multiple jobs to deadlines.
Desirable:
Tekla/Advance Steel modelling and steelwork detailing experience.
Experience detailing stairs/handrails/balconies and understanding of site fit-up considerations.
Ability to generate DXF/CNC-ready outputs and support nesting/material optimisation.
Portfolio examples showing structural steel and architectural metalwork drawings.
